What are Title Loans Denton?

Title Loans Denton are a type of short-term loan that allows borrowers to use their vehicle titles as collateral. These loans are available to individuals in Denton who need quick access to cash but may have a poor credit history. With a title loan, borrowers can get the money they need by surrendering their vehicle title to the lender temporarily. Once the loan is repaid, the title is returned to the borrower.

Title Loans Denton provide a convenient option for those facing emergencies or unexpected expenses, offering a fast and accessible financial solution. However, it is important to carefully consider the terms and potential risks before opting for a title loan.

Cons of Title Loans Denton

High Interest Rates

  • One major drawback of Title Loans Denton is the high interest rates associated with them.
  • These loans often come with Annual Percentage Rates (APRs) that can be significantly higher than traditional loans.
  • Borrowers need to carefully consider the total cost of the loan before committing, as the high interest rates can lead to substantial repayment amounts.
  • It's important to compare offers from different lenders to find the most affordable option.
  • Failure to repay the loan on time may further compound the financial burden, as late fees and additional interest charges can quickly accumulate.
  • Before taking out a Title Loan Denton, individuals should assess their ability to repay it comfortably, considering their income and other financial obligations.

Risk of Losing Your Vehicle

One significant concern with Title Loans Denton is the risk of losing your vehicle. If you fail to repay the loan according to the agreed terms, the lender has the right to repossess your vehicle to recover their funds. This can be particularly problematic if you heavily depend on your car for daily transportation. Without your vehicle, you may face difficulties getting to work, running errands, or fulfilling other obligations. To avoid this situation, it's crucial to carefully assess your repayment capabilities and only borrow an amount you can comfortably manage. Always prioritize timely repayment to protect your vehicle and avoid any unnecessary financial setbacks.
